Taxi to Piraeus for 5:30 PM Blue Star Ferry to Naxos, arrives about 10 pm. -- stay at studio units, many available, on St. George Beach (adjacent to Naxos Town). Beach safe for 7 yr old, sandy, shallow, deepens gradually, 15 yr old will like windsurfing, kayak, other water sports... also he/she can wander into town & back safely, it's a "family island" lots of other teens to hang with. 15 miles of golden sand beaches all in a row, accessible by busses every 30 minutes til midnight. Also fun to rent car for a day drive all around the island, ruins statues, marble quarries, mountains, etc. Naxos has day excursions to Santorini (monday), and also to Delos/Mykono (Sunday - Tues - Thurs).

YOu will have to do your theatre in London; if you get back to Athens in time to spend 2 nights there, you could attend a performance in Herodius Atticus, the ancient theatre on the side of the acropolis, or a performance of traditional Greek dancing at Dora Stratou Theatre. In Naxos at top of the high town (Kastro), in courtyard of a Venetian mansion there are weekly musical performances, jazz or Greek instrumental/dancing. Other events placarded around town.
